sql,SHOW VARIABLES LIKE 'max_connections';,
“MySQL最大并发数的查询方法
单元表格1:使用SHOW STATUS命令查询最大并发数
步骤:
1、登录到MySQL数据库服务器。
2、打开命令行终端或MySQL客户端,并执行以下命令:
“`
SHOW STATUS LIKE ‘Threads_connected’;
“`
3、查看返回的结果,quot;Threads_connected"的值即为当前的最大并发数。
单元表格2:使用information_schema数据库查询最大并发数
步骤:
1、登录到MySQL数据库服务器。
2、打开命令行终端或MySQL客户端,并执行以下命令:
“`
USE information_schema;
SELECT MAX(Max_used_connections) AS max_concurrent_connections FROM performance_schema.global_status WHERE variable_name = ‘Max_used_connections’;
“`
3、查看返回的结果,quot;max_concurrent_connections"的值即为当前的最大并发数。
相关问题与解答:
问题1:如何提高MySQL的最大并发数?
答:要提高MySQL的最大并发数,可以采取以下措施:
增加MySQL服务器的硬件资源,如CPU、内存等。
优化MySQL的配置参数,如innodb_buffer_pool_size、innodb_log_file_size等。
使用连接池来管理数据库连接,避免频繁创建和销毁连接。
对慢查询进行优化,减少阻塞时间。
根据实际需求调整MySQL的最大连接数参数(max_connections)。
问题2:为什么需要关注MySQL的最大并发数?
答:关注MySQL的最大并发数是因为它限制了同时连接到数据库的客户端数量,当并发连接数超过最大并发数时,新的连接请求将会被拒绝,导致客户端无法正常访问数据库,了解和监控最大并发数可以帮助我们及时发现并解决连接数过多的问题,保证数据库的稳定性和可用性。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/638894.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复